Adult Dependent Relative Visa

Eligibility for an Adult Dependent Relative Visa
To apply, the applicant must be outside the UK and require long-term care from a parent, grandchild, brother, sister, son, or daughter who is permanently settled in the UK. The sponsor must be 18 years or older and meet one of the following criteria:
- A British or Irish citizen
- Settled in the UK with indefinite leave to remain (ILR), EU Settlement Scheme (EUSS) settled status, or permanent residence
- An EU/EEA citizen with EUSS pre-settled status who was residing in the UK before 1st January 2021
- A person with refugee status or humanitarian protection
Applicants must be a close relative of the sponsor and either be:
- A parent aged 18 years or over
- A grandparent
- A brother or sister aged 18 years or over
- A son or daughter aged 18 years or over
If the applicant is the sponsor’s parent or grandparent, they must not be in a relationship with a partner unless the partner is also applying and is the sponsor’s parent or grandparent.
Bringing Extended Family Members to the UK
You cannot bring cousins, nephews, or nieces to the UK on an Adult Dependent visa. This visa is only for immediate family members. For other relatives, consult our specialist immigration solicitors for advice on immigration options.
Requirements for the Adult Dependent Relative Visa
Applicants must meet the following criteria:
- Long-term personal care necessity: Due to age, illness, or disability, the applicant must need help with daily activities like washing, dressing, and cooking.
- Care by the sponsor: The applicant must not have anyone else nearby who can reasonably provide the required care.
- Adequate maintenance and accommodation: The sponsor must provide suitable living conditions and sufficient funds to support the applicant without relying on public funds.
- No pending criminal conviction: The applicant must meet suitability criteria, which include having no recent criminal convictions.
Application Process
To apply for a UK Adult Dependent Relative Visa, follow these steps:
- Gather necessary documents to prove the applicant’s long-term care needs and the sponsor’s ability to provide care.
- Complete the online application form and Appendix 12 VAF4A.
- Pay the application fee.
- Submit supporting evidence.
- Book and attend a biometric appointment.
- Wait for a decision.
Required Documents:
- Proof of relationship with the sponsor
- Detailed medical report
- Evidence that required care is unavailable in the home country
- Proof of sufficient funds and suitable accommodation
Visa Fees and Processing Time
The application fee for an Adult Dependent Relative visa in 2023 is £1,048 for applications within the UK and £3,250 for applications from outside the UK. An additional immigration healthcare surcharge of £1,035 per year is also required, plus a £19.20 biometric fee. Processing typically takes around 12 weeks, with an option for a super-priority service at an additional cost.
Duration and Refusal of the Visa
Successful applicants receive indefinite leave to remain. However, applications are often refused if the Home Office determines that the care required can be provided in the home country or if the sponsor lacks adequate financial means or accommodation. If refused, options include appealing to the First-Tier Immigration Tribunal, requesting an administrative review, or submitting a fresh application.
